An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) injury is now widely understood to be a recognized risk factor for the subsequent development of knee osteoarthritis (OA). Whether surgical or non-surgical approaches are more effective in preventing post-traumatic osteoarthritis remains a subject of ongoing discussion within the medical field.
Data from PubMed, EMBASE, Medline, and Cochrane databases served as the foundation for a systematic literature review, which was carried out between February and May of 2019. Studies exploring the development or worsening of knee osteoarthritis (OA) after ACL injury were limited to randomized controlled trials, published between 2005 and 2019, that involved both a non-surgical and a surgical treatment group. Radiographic endpoints, such as the Kellgren-Lawrence scoring system, were mandatory for all trials. Cochrane's Q and I statistics were employed to evaluate heterogeneity.

Three, and only three, randomized controlled trials that fulfilled the inclusion criteria were selected for the meta-analysis. Of the 343 study participants with injured knees, 180 underwent an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) reconstruction procedures and 163 underwent non-surgical management. Subsequent to surgical treatment, the relative risk of knee osteoarthritis was considerably increased compared to patients managed without surgery (RR 172, CI 95% [118-253], I).

Post-ACL reconstruction, the meta-analysis highlights a greater likelihood of knee osteoarthritis compared to non-surgical approaches. Further randomized, carefully executed trials are required to establish the significance of these findings, given the small number of good-quality studies currently available.

Stress-driven overactivation of glucocorticoid signaling mechanisms may contribute to mental disorders by causing neuronal damage and impaired function in the brain. Our preceding research indicated that pre-treatment with the plant flavonoid butein counteracted the corticosterone (CORT)-induced cell death in Neuro2A (N2A) cells. This study investigated the role of MEK-ERK and PI3K-AKT pathways in butein-mediated neuroprotection. Prior to incubation, N2A cells were exposed to serum-free DMEM containing 0.5 mM butein for 30 minutes, and then subsequently cultured in fresh serum-free DMEM supplemented with 0.5 mM butein, either 50 μM CORT, 50 μM LY294002, or 50 μM PD98059, as needed, for a 24-hour period. Afterward, the MTT assay and western blot analysis were undertaken by us. CORT, as was anticipated, substantially decreased the viability of N2A cells and simultaneously amplified the relative expression of the apoptosis effector cleaved caspase-3; however, pretreatment with butein neutralized these cytotoxic actions. CORT therapy, applied independently, also decreased the level of phosphorylation in both AKT and ERK proteins. Butein pretreatment did not influence AKT phosphorylation, and only partially reversed the decrease in phosphorylated ERK. While co-administering butein with the PI3K inhibitor LY294002 during CORT exposure boosted ERK phosphorylation, co-administering butein with the ERK inhibitor PD98059 stimulated AKT phosphorylation, implying a negative influence of the MEK-ERK pathway on AKT phosphorylation. Subsequently, the protective function of butein was thwarted by the co-treatment with PD98059, yet was untouched by the co-treatment with LY294002. By sustaining ERK phosphorylation and downstream signaling, butein prevents glucocorticoid-induced apoptosis in neurons.
The vulnerability of the early brain's development makes it particularly susceptible to anesthesia's influence, leading to potentially long-lasting functional consequences. Our research focused on the consequences of early-life propofol exposure on the excitatory-inhibitory equilibrium and behavior in adult animals. Male mice, seven days after birth, were injected with propofol (250 mg/kg intraperitoneally) to maintain anesthesia for two hours; control mice were given the same volume of isotonic saline, and their treatment protocols were identical. Adult mice underwent behavioral and electrophysiological assessments. A 2-hour neonatal propofol exposure in our study yielded no discernible impact on paired pulse inhibition, the modulation of muscimol (3 μM) on field excitatory postsynaptic potentials, or the effect of bicuculline (100 μM) on population spike generation within the CA1 region of hippocampal slices derived from adult mice. Evoked seizure responses in adult mice, elicited by pentylenetetrazol, were not influenced by prior neonatal propofol exposure. While sevoflurane and propofol both significantly augment GABAergic inhibition, their distinct characteristics influence the long-term consequences of early life exposure. These results underscore the imperative for great care when examining the sustained impacts of clinical trials that classify different general anesthetic agents within a collective group.

A young male patient, complaining of chest and shoulder tip pain, was discovered to have spontaneous intraperitoneal hemorrhage (haemoperitoneum) from a ruptured gastric vessel. Point-of-care ultrasound detected abdominal free fluid, a finding that triggered a CT scan of the abdomen, which led to the correct diagnosis. Referred chest or shoulder tip pain, a possible indicator of intra-abdominal bleeding, is more commonly observed in women with pelvic issues. The use of point-of-care ultrasound could potentially augment the diagnostic information available, enabling the detection of haemoperitoneum in this case.
Unreliable measurements of jugular venous pressure (JVP) are common among novice clinicians, particularly when assessing obese patients. Precise and uncomplicated jugular venous pressure (JVP) evaluation is possible through ultrasound (uJVP). The study assessed whether ultrasound-based JVP measurement could be rapidly acquired by students and residents with no prior experience, ultimately achieving the same accuracy as cardiologists' physical examination method in obese patient populations. Beyond the primary focus, the research also analyzed how qualitative and quantitative JVP estimations relate.
A prospective, masked study contrasted uJVP measurements taken by novice clinicians, following brief training, with the cJVP measurements attained by cardiologists during physical examinations. A linear correlation analysis was employed to evaluate the association between uJVP and cJVP; the agreement and bias in these measurements were scrutinized via Bland-Altman analysis; and the intraclass correlation coefficient (ICC) was used to evaluate the inter-rater reliability of uJVP.
